Ask your dentist to whiten your teeth for quicker, more effective results than you can get at home. A few dental visits will easily make your teeth whiter. Dentists know more about teeth whitening methods than anyone and have access to more products.

If you are drinking dark wines, tea, coffee or sodas, sip water between drinks. These beverages stain the teeth, especially if you are in the habit of drinking them often. Sipping a little water occasionally during or after you finish your drink will help remove residue that might cause stains. Brushing your teeth as soon as you are done drinking the staining beverages can help to keep your teeth from staining.

Sip through a straw to avoid staining your teeth with liquids you drink. The straw gives the liquid less time to cause teeth staining. It forces the drink to go straight into your throat, which will pass by your teeth.

Bleaching may be one of the most popular whitening of the teeth procedures available, but doing it too often may cause your teeth to be more porous, and the enamel could be damaged. Overuse is a leading cause of oral sensitivity and will make your tooth enamel more absorbent to contaminants and stain easier.

To make sure your smile stays white while drinking any stain causing beverages, drink water immediately after. Pigments can stick to your teeth, causing staining, if you do not rinse with water afterwards. Straws can also lessen the staining issue, as well as using a milk with a higher fat content mixed into your coffee or tea.

Avoid off the shelf mouthwash, especially if there is color added. Mouthwash can cause staining on your teeth. Most mouthwashes contain alcohol, which could damage your tongue and gums and even get into your bloodstream under your tongue.

If you want to get whiter teeth, spend some money on an electric toothbrush. Electric toothbrushes clean teeth well and are better at stain removal than manual toothbrushes. They remove the yellow color that might be on the surface of teeth.
